Refractive Grounds are oil-based, highly transparent grounds that enhance the beauty of the wood. They create a depth effect and provide the wood with a permanent “moist effect”. These grounds are designed for stringed wood instruments and compatible with oil varnishes.

Its optimum penetration in the wood’s superficial layer avoids the fibres’ saturation, achieving an incomparable luminosity depth.

Before use, it is recommended to test on pieces or parts of wood similar to those of the instrument to be treated to predict the colour tone that can be achieved in each case.

Application Guidelines

These are short, general indications. For more detailed instructions, please download the Technical Data Sheet available for this product.

Refractive Grounds must be well and evenly spread to subserve their penetration into the pores. 

They are ready-for-use products, so there is no need to dilute them. However, if necessary, they can be diluted. You must test its compatibility with any solvent used, and do not dilute the whole product, but the proportion you will immediately use.

Apply thin layers. Typically, thin-film applications need about 10 hours under UV light to ensure complete drying. Allow 12-24 hours to pass before applying the next coat.

Final sanding is recommended before varnishing, with intensity depending on the obtained result. 

Complete drying of each layer is essential to guarantee the quality and durability of the final coating and to avoid future surface defects.

Storage

Keep the container tightly closed and cool; do not expose it to direct light. Avoid heat, radiation, static electricity, and contact with food. Under these conditions, the product is stable for up to two years.
